Malware locks browser in kiosk mode to steal Google credentials

Share:

A malware campaign uses the unusual method of locking users in their browser’s kiosk mode to annoy them into entering their Google credentials, which are then stolen by information-stealing malware.

Specifically, the malware “locks” the user’s browser on Google’s login page with no obvious way to close the window, as the malware also blocks the “ESC” and “F11” keyboard keys. The goal is to frustrate the user enough that they enter and save their Google credentials in the browser to “unlock” the computer.

Once credentials are saved, the StealC information-stealing malware steals them from the credential store and sends them back to the attacker.

Kiosk mode theft

According to OALABS researchers who uncovered this peculiar attack method, it has been used in the wild since at least August 22, 2024, mainly by Amadey, a malware loader, info-stealer, and system reconnaissance tool first deployed by hackers in 2018.

When launched, Amadey will deploy an AutoIt script that acts as the credentials flusher, which scans the infected machine for available browsers and launches one in kiosk mode to a specified URL.

Script part that launches Chrome or Edge in kiosk mode
Script part that launches Chrome or Edge in kiosk mode, on a Google login URL
Source: OALABS

The script also sets an ignore parameter for the F11 and Escape keys on the victim’s browser, preventing an easy escape from the kiosk mode.

Part that sets the browser to ignore presses of F11 and Esc keys
Ignoring presses of F11 and Esc keys
Source: OALABS

Kiosk mode is a special configuration used in web browsers or apps to run in full-screen mode without the standard user interface elements like toolbars, address bars, or navigation buttons. It’s designed to limit user interaction to specific functions, making it ideal for public kiosks, demonstration terminals, etc.

In this Amadey attack, though, kiosk mode is abused to restrict user actions and limit them to the login page, with the only apparent choice being to enter their account credentials.

For this attack, the kiosk mode will be opened to https://accounts.google.com/ServiceLogin?service=accountsettings&continue=https://myaccount.google.com/signinoptions/password, which corresponds to the change password URL for Google accounts.

As Google requires you to reenter your password before it can be changed, it provides an opportunity for the user to reauthenticate and potentially save their password in the browser when prompted.

Any credentials the victim enters on the page and then saves to the browser when prompted are stolen by StealC, a lightweight and versatile information stealer launched in early 2023.

Exiting the kiosk mode

Users who find themselves in the unfortunate situation of getting locked in kiosk mode, with Esc and F11 not doing anything, should keep their frustration in check and avoid entering any sensitive information on forms.

Instead, try other hotkey combos like  ‘Alt + F4’, ‘Ctrl + Shift + Esc’, ‘Ctrl + Alt +Delete’, and ‘Alt +Tab.’

Those may help bring the desktop on the foreground, cycle through open apps, and launch the Task Manager to terminate the browser (End Task).

Pressing ‘Win Key + R’ should open the Windows command prompt. Type ‘cmd’ and then kill Chrome with ‘taskkill /IM chrome.exe /F.’

If all else fails, you can always perform a hard reset by holding the Power button until the computer shuts down. This may result in losing unsaved work, but this scenario should still be better than having account credentials stolen.

When rebooting, press F8, select Safe Mode, and once you’re back on the OS, run a full antivirus scan to locate and remove the malware. Spontaneous kiosk mode browser launches are not normal and shouldn’t be ignored.

Leave a Comment

Your email address will not be published. Required fields are marked *

loader-image
London, GB
4:03 am, Jun 24, 2025
weather icon 15°C
L: 13° | H: 15°
few clouds
Humidity: 77 %
Pressure: 1014 mb
Wind: 11 mph WSW
Wind Gust: 0 mph
UV Index: 0
Precipitation: 0 mm
Clouds: 12%
Rain Chance: 0%
Visibility: 10 km
Sunrise: 4:43 am
Sunset: 9:21 pm
DailyHourly
Daily ForecastHourly Forecast
Today 10:00 pm
weather icon
13° | 15°°C 0 mm 0% 14 mph 77 % 1014 mb 0 mm/h
Tomorrow 10:00 pm
weather icon
16° | 28°°C 0 mm 0% 9 mph 86 % 1013 mb 0 mm/h
Thu Jun 26 10:00 pm
weather icon
17° | 25°°C 1 mm 100% 17 mph 91 % 1017 mb 0 mm/h
Fri Jun 27 10:00 pm
weather icon
16° | 28°°C 0 mm 0% 16 mph 71 % 1020 mb 0 mm/h
Sat Jun 28 10:00 pm
weather icon
18° | 28°°C 0 mm 0% 12 mph 88 % 1023 mb 0 mm/h
Today 7:00 am
weather icon
15° | 16°°C 0 mm 0% 11 mph 77 % 1014 mb 0 mm/h
Today 10:00 am
weather icon
17° | 18°°C 0 mm 0% 13 mph 75 % 1013 mb 0 mm/h
Today 1:00 pm
weather icon
20° | 20°°C 0 mm 0% 14 mph 72 % 1012 mb 0 mm/h
Today 4:00 pm
weather icon
22° | 22°°C 0 mm 0% 13 mph 61 % 1012 mb 0 mm/h
Today 7:00 pm
weather icon
23° | 23°°C 0 mm 0% 12 mph 52 % 1011 mb 0 mm/h
Today 10:00 pm
weather icon
20° | 20°°C 0 mm 0% 9 mph 67 % 1013 mb 0 mm/h
Tomorrow 1:00 am
weather icon
17° | 17°°C 0 mm 0% 8 mph 78 % 1013 mb 0 mm/h
Tomorrow 4:00 am
weather icon
16° | 16°°C 0 mm 0% 6 mph 86 % 1013 mb 0 mm/h
Name Price24H (%)
Bitcoin(BTC)
€90,509.74
3.60%
Ethereum(ETH)
€2,065.87
6.96%
Tether(USDT)
€0.86
0.03%
XRP(XRP)
€1.84
5.93%
Solana(SOL)
€123.13
7.44%
USDC(USDC)
€0.86
0.01%
Dogecoin(DOGE)
€0.140039
6.43%
Shiba Inu(SHIB)
€0.000010
8.68%
Pepe(PEPE)
€0.000009
11.47%
Scroll to Top